#BC8CD4 - Pale Purple
Hex color #BC8CD4 is called Pale Purple. It consists of 74% red, 55% green, and 83% blue in RGB color space. In CMYK it is 11% cyan, 34% magenta, 0% yellow, and 17% black. In HSL it is 280° hue, 46% saturation, and 69% lightness (light) .
